Can anyone tell me what the F at the end of the serial # on my 99 BSR 5EG Quilted Top stands for.................Thanks

The "F" is for figured maple or Quilted maple but not Tiger maple. The letter "Q" looks too much like an "O" (oh) when stamped into the wood so I changed it to "F". Also, sometimes the wood is mixed figure of Tiger and Quilt together or something wild so there I use the "F" as well.
